  • In rugby, there are several ways for a team to score points. The most common ways to score are through tries, conversions, penalty kicks, and drop goals.

    Ways to score in rugby

    Here are the four ways to score in Rugby Union matches.

    Tries – 5 points

    A try is scored when a player grounds the ball over the opposition’s goal line.

    A try is worth five points.

    Conversions – 2 points

    After a team scores a try, they have the opportunity to kick a conversion. The conversion is taken from a spot in line with where the try was scored, and it must pass between the goalposts and over the crossbar.

    A successful conversion is worth two points.

    Penalty kicks – 3 points

    A penalty kick is awarded to a team when the opposition commits a serious foul or infringement. The team can choose to kick for goal, and if the kick is successful, they are awarded three points.

    Drop goals – 3 points

    A drop goal is scored when a player drops the ball onto the ground and kicks it through the goalposts during open play.

    A drop goal is worth three points.
